COX called on to redesign iconic Dog on the Tucker Box

Edited by Branko Miletic The much-loved Dog on the Tucker Box has been an essential stop-off point on the Hume Highway for almost a century, charming visitors with the legend of its loyal canine companion protecting a drover’s precious tucker as he struggled to mend a broken cartwheel. Following reinstatement in 2019 after being vandalised, draft plans have now been announced to revitalise the statue’s setting and attract more visitors to a major new destination for regional NSW and help the economy recover after the impacts of the 2019/20 bush fires and the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ic. Leading international architects COX and planning and design consultants Ethos Urban have been appointed to create a new vision for the site centred around a “paddock to plate” offering of healthy, high quality local produce, public open space with views of the rolling Gundagai countryside and active play areas for kids and families.

Pratten residents urged to share vision for future

Premium Content Subscriber only THE people of Pratten are urged to take their future into their own hands and share their vision for their tightknit community. Residents are invited to a drop-in workshop, hosted by Southern Downs Regional Council next week. The Pratten Urban Design Framework will consider how design, land use and community activities can shape Pratten as a town and will outline future initiatives to enhance the character and identity of Pratten. Southern Downs councillor Sheryl Windle said the workshop offered a key opportunity for the local community to contribute and to be part of the future growth and development of the area.
